Listed Building record TQ 44 NW 76 - 94 AND 96 HIGH STREET

Summary

Grade II listed building. Main construction periods 1400 to 1975 No 94 is a medieval house of Wealden form with a two-bay open hall & single two-storeyed end. The second two-storeyed end (No 96) forms a cross wing & is a later addition
